Duties & Responsibilities:
As an Executive Assistant in the People Division, you will manage the following for your Executive and their office:
  • Manage diary, calendar, inbox and phone calls
  • Plan and book travel, including accommodation in line with policy
  • Coordination of administrative tasks such as stationary orders, phone lists, property, security, accommodation requests and financial acquittal services
  • Continuous improvement of the Executive office performance through the use of efficient and practical administration processes and systems
  • Assist the Executive Officer to manage regular division wide correspondence, reporting and meetings
  • Assist the Executive Officer to assign and collate briefs such as senate estimate briefings and coordinating document management
  • Work collaboratively with other executive assistants across the Division, including assisting with onboarding new executive support staff as needed
  • Ad-hoc tasks as required
